Kiddie, Pereira Earn NECC All-Conference Honors

ATTLEBORO, Mass. – Lesley University sophomores Caroline Kiddie (Scituate, Mass.) and Theresa Pereira (Hopedale, Mass.) have both been voted to the New England Collegiate Conference All-Conference Team.

Kiddie was placed on the First Team Singles and Pereira earned Second Team Singles honors while the duo was voted to the First Team Doubles.

Kiddie, the 2014 NECC Rookie of the Year and First Team All-Conference honoree, completed the season with a 9-1 singles record in ten NECC matches at the top flight while going 14-5 overall. The sophomore finished the regular season winning eight of her final nine matches.

Pereira earned Second Team honors after posting a 7-3 record in singles play, primarily playing in the No. 3 slot. After dropping the first six matches of the season, Pereira stormed back and finished 8-3 over her next 11 matches.

The Kiddie and Pereira doubles tandem were nearly unstoppable all season long, posting an 8-2 record in NECC play.

The Lynx wrapped up their season this past Sunday as they advanced and fell to Regis College in the NECC Championship for the second straight season.
